自然选择如何起作用
How Natural Selection Works
将自然选择解释为进化的机制:可遗传的变异 + 对资源的竞争 + 差异生存与繁殖 = 经过多代后等位基因频率的改变
Explain natural selection as the mechanism of evolution: heritable variation + competition for resources + differential survival and reproduction = change in allele frequency over generations
学习证据 / Evidence
- 描述自然选择发挥作用的四个条件(变异、可遗传性、竞争、选择)
- 将这一概念应用于具体实例(如细菌抗生素耐药性、桦尺蛾)
- 解释为什么具有有利性状的个体会留下更多后代
- 区分自然选择与进化(选择是机制;进化是经过许多代后的结果)
- Describes the four conditions required for natural selection to operate (variation, heritability, competition, selection)
- Applies the concept to a specific example (e.g. antibiotic resistance in bacteria, peppered moth)
- Explains why individuals with advantageous traits leave more offspring
- Distinguishes natural selection from evolution (selection is the mechanism; evolution is the result over many generations)
